Thanksgiving Poem by Jack A. Rogers

Thanksgiving

Rating: 4.0


We thank thee O my God, this bounteous day
Let us feast, give thanks and pray Our covered table we do bless
Promised tithes and express Glorious generosity from above
Showered upon us with touching love To the magnitude you provide
All received and none denied A special thanks, a special prayer
Families together with ardent care Peace, tranquility, our flourishing land
Humbly blessed with all so grand.
